B2B SEO is a type of search engine optimization service that helps business websites earn more organic traffic from search engines. B2B SEO differs from paid search advertising because it builds unpaid visibility through content, technical work, and authority signals. What Our B2B SEO Includes

Technical Site Audit

We check crawl paths, index issues, redirects, page speed, and mobile use. These fixes matter because search engines reward clean site structure.

Keyword and Buyer Research

We study how your buyers search and what rivals rank for. Then we build page targets that fit real business intent, not random traffic.

On-Page Content Work

We update titles, headers, copy, internal links, and metadata. Good on-page work helps each page match a clear search topic.

Monthly Updates and Reporting

We upload content, fix site issues, and track ranking movement. Regular updates help pages stay current as search rules and local competition change.

Understanding Local Cost Factors

The cost of B2B SEO in Nashville varies based on several factors:

Website Size

A ten-page site needs less work than a large service platform. More pages mean more audits, edits, and internal links.

Technical Problems

Broken redirects, crawl waste, and indexing issues take time to fix. Older websites often need deeper cleanup before growth starts.

Content Depth

Some firms need a few page updates. Others need service pages, case pages, blogs, and location content built out.

Local Market Pressure

Competition is higher in busy business corridors like West End and Downtown. That can raise the amount of monthly work needed.
